The Path to Reducing Consumption
Catastrophic events such as the recent eruption of the volcano Eyjafjallajokull in Iceland have companies seeking viable alternatives to business travel. These days the idea of cost savings has taken on a life of its own. This is largely due to the worldwide economic recession which has affected many companies worldwide. Simple routes to minimizing consumption include:
Embracing alternative energy: Companies that are located near lakes can explore the option of geothermal energy. Solar and wind energy are also attractive options currently being used by many institutions.
Cutting back on paper usage: Some experts predict that eventually everything will be stored digitally. Until that day comes, companies can begin by eliminating paper files where possible. Use of screen sharing technology such as remote PC can help cut back on paper.
Using meeting software: From real time collaboration to conferences and webinars, meeting software does it all. It also virtually eliminates the need for business travel saving millions of dollars in the process. Web conferences play a vital role in the current green movement since it cuts fuel costs. It can also reduce the need for printed material for meetings.
Utilizing these solutions is well within the reach of many companies. With alternative energy the initial capital outlay can be substantial, but this depends on each businesss energy needs. Even small companies are currently using video conferencing options with great effect. Cost savings from alternative energy usage are usually realized within months.
